Camila Maria Flores Ortiz was born to be a star. At least that’s what her plan is! But she knows that becoming famous won’t happen all by itself. It’s going to take a lot of hard work. Every adventure in this early chapter book series brings Camila one step closer to her dreams!
Camila has always loved music and singing, and now she’d like to play an instrument. Her music teacher offers her a few to try. From the deep beat of the drums to the trill of the flute, which instrument will pave the way for Camila to become a music star?
Thais Damião is a Brazilian illustrator and graphic designer. She studied graphic design at Centro Universitário Belas Artes de São Paulo, followed by an MA at Academy of Art University, where she specialized in visual development, in the beautiful city of San Francisco, California. Born and raised in a small city in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, she spent her childhood playing with her brother and cousins and also drawing all the time. Enchanted by children since she was a child, her illustrations are all dedicated to them. Alicia Salazar is a Mexican American children’s book author who has written for blogs, magazines, and education publishers. She was also once an elementary school teacher and a marine biologist. She currently lives in the suburbs of Houston, TX, but is a city girl at heart. When she is not dreaming up new adventures to experience, she is turning her adventures into stories for kids.
